Local Government Code § 22.040","heading":"CHANGE OF WARDS.","body":"(a) The governing body of the municipality may divide the municipality into as many wards as it considers necessary for the good of the residents and may change ward boundaries. The wards must contain an equal number of voters as far as practicable.\n(b) The governing body may not change the number of wards or boundaries of a ward during the three-month period preceding the date of a municipal election.\n(c) The wards of a municipality that changes to a Type A general-law municipality under Subchapter B, Chapter 6, are not affected by that action.\nActs 1987, 70th Leg., ch. 149, Sec. 1, eff. Sept. 1, 1987.","path":["LOCAL GOVERNMENT CODE","TITLE 2. ORGANIZATION OF MUNICIPAL GOVERNMENT","SUBTITLE B. MUNICIPAL FORM OF GOVERNMENT","CHAPTER 22.
